We’re currently looking for a Registered Veterinary Nurse to join our Horley team in Surrey. Horley is known as the gateway to Gatwick Airport and has the atmosphere of a friendly town, but with the world at its doorstep.  

You will be in a well-equipped practice that offers a wide range of services including x-ray and ultrasound with ease of access to nearby Medivet practices that specialise in orthopaedics, soft tissue surgery, dermatology, medicine, ultrasonography, dentistry, exotics, and ophthalmology. 

The suitable candidate should be comfortable with:

  • - Nurse clinics 
  • - Nurse training / clinical coaching
  • - Maintaining clinical standards

This role offers a salary of up to £32,615 per annum depending on experience, £300 CPD allowance with 2-days CPD leave, RCVS, VDS and BVNA membership fees. 5 weeks annual leave plus bank holidays. 

This role works to a 40 hour week with a mix of early and late shifts, 1:6 weekends with time back in lieu.
